Managed 10/100BASE-TX to FX Media Converters 
CMX-1012 • CMX-1011 • CMX-1011S • CMX-1011-E3/6 • CMX-1017A/B
 
CMX-1011/1012 Series features:
  • Canary SNMP management application software (HP Open View Ó and IBM/Tivoli NetView Ó capable)
  • Console Port and Telnet with both CLI (Command Line Interface) and Menu driven user interfaces
  • Support 2K MAC address entries
  • Back-pressure flow control under half-duplex
  • 1MB RAM buffer with non-blocking architecture
  • Loopback Test (LBK)  for instant connectivity confirmation
  • Automatic MDI/MDI-X selection and 10/100 auto-negotiation on the RJ-45 port
  • LED status indicators for: power (PWR), link (LNK), activity (ACT), collision (COL), full-duplex (FD)
  • SC, ST, connectors for multi-mode / single-mode fiber; Bi-directional, Single-Fiber connectors available
  • Link Fault Signaling (LFS) forwards 'lost link state', to the next station, in order to force a Spanning Tree response
  • FCC Class A and CE approved
  • Low power consumption design
  • Auto-sensing 90-240 VAC power supply
CMX-1011 Media Converter

The CMX-1011/1012 series of Managed media converters are available with a variety of interfaces to provide 100 Mbs copper-to-fiber conversion. SNMP Management ready, CMX-1011/1012 converters enable network managers to remotely monitor networked connections quickly and easily via the RJ-45 (in-band) or RS-232 (out-of-band) ports that are linked to the 'master' management application. Using single-mode or Extended Reach single-mode connectors, CMX-1011/1012 converters can extend enterprise LAN management and configuration to a range of 60 km.  The CMX-1011/1012  family is designed to be 'plug-an-go', and for hassle-free integration into managed or unmanaged, multi-media networks.

Management and Fault Detection Capability - Full SNMP and Web Management, Loopback Test, Link Fault Signaling, among other features, make the CMX-1011/1012 media converters a powerful addition to networks that require managed devices coupled with hassle-free deployments.  CMX-1011/1012 media converters take advantage of lower-cost, multi-mode and single-mode, fiber installations to deliver well Managed Ethernet/Fast Ethernet across the network.

Cabling Flexibility – Compatible with multi-mode, single-mode, and long-haul single-mode fiber optic cabling, the CMX-1011/1012 family is capable of supporting networking distances of up to 60 km and meet standard IEEE 802.3 (Ethernet) and 802.3u (Fast Ethernet) protocols.

Link Fault Signaling - The LFS LED will immediately become lit to indicate when a cable has been severed or some other cause of disruption in service has occurred.

Loopback Test - The Loopback Test is a key management and reliability feature of the CMX-1011/1012 family; it provides an instant visual status of the entire cable path - from local connection to re-mote sites.

Simplified Troubleshooting - SNMP management and diagnostic LEDs minimize lost time spent by network administrators detecting and location the source of network problems formerly done by the visual inspection of cabling and equipment.

Easy Implementation - Integrated MDE/MDI-X auto-crossover and 10/100 auto-negotiation capabilities make the CMX-1011/1012 series simple to deploy within a network.  Additionally, the CMX-1011/1012 series slim housings are ideal for installation in locations with limited space.
